Quote from virgin:

Jearnest,



Only LLC's or also corporations worldwide ?

What would be the price after oct 2005 to lease a CME seat ?


Any LLC worldwide (you would need the ability to dole out gains and losses like a partnership, ie an LLC...if it were only C or S corp. then you would have to do it by stock ownership %).

I don't know what the price would be in Oct 2005, but the price today is:

IOM purchase $175,000, lease $1300
IMM purchase $247,500 lease $2600

You would actually need to lease two seats or purchase one in Oct. 2005 to continue the low rate schedule.

For purposes of qualifying for Electronic Corporate Membership (ECM), I don't see the distinction between "proprietary trading firms" and "hedge funds". The rules say that hedge funds that "hold and/or manage third-party funds are not eligible for ECM." But isn't that what proprietary trading firms do? Some third-party must own them and the firm "manages" their funds, right?

The rules also say a proprietary trading firm "is a legal entity that trades its own capital." Well, hedge funds are legal entities that trade their own capital also. Hedge funds are in turn owned by their investors just as proprietary trading firms are owned by their investors/owners.

Is the CME making an unfair distinction?
